    National Network marker as defined in the MUTCD. The National Network (or National Truck Network) is a network of approved state highways and interstates for commercial truck drivers in the United States.     Sections 411 and 412 (49 U.S.C. §§ 31111–31114) first authorized the establishment of a national network of highways designated for use by large trucks. [ 5 ] [ 6 ] On these highways, federal weight, width and length limits apply. [ 7 ]

    During the late 1950s and 1960s, trucking was accelerated by the construction of the Interstate Highway System, an extensive network of highways linking major cities across the continent. Trucking achieved national attention during the 1960s and 70s, when songs and movies about truck driving were major hits.

    Allied Van Lines is an American moving company founded in 1928 as a cooperative non-profit organization owned by its member agents on the east coast of the United States, to help with organizing return loads and minimizing dead-heading (i.e. operating trucks without shipments loaded on them).
